Anne Choné is a Senior Officer at the European Securities & Markets Authority (ESMA), where they monitor financial innovation and assess risks related to investor protection and financial stability. Since joining ESMA in 2013, Anne has worked on various financial innovation issues, including crypto-assets and blockchain technology, and authored key advice on crypto-assets for the European Parliament and the European Commission, contributing to the EU markets in crypto-assets regulation (MiCA). Previously, they held roles at Fitch Ratings as Director of Fund and Asset Management, Mercer as Senior Investment Consultant, and provided auditing services at PwC and Ernst & Young. Anne holds a Master of Science in Banking, Corporate, Finance, and Securities Law from Rouen Business School and has furthered their expertise at the CFA Institute, focusing on portfolio management and financial analysis.
